Output c34891e5ca8310fe2bd038ab9c05e393423f863b2b2b983ac7df42eb5e0e52a5:18

value
2081771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3905896beee22571afcc3b290bf1914bf736ce9f OP_EQUAL
address
36tX5BWDq9Ph3pcQCJb91bgFBoWaGAcNwk
transaction
c34891e5ca8310fe2bd038ab9c05e393423f863b2b2b983ac7df42eb5e0e52a5
spent
true